WebCrystalline aluminosilicates, composed of silica (SiO2) and alumina (Al2O3), in various proportions plus metallic oxides. Produced by hydrothermal treatment of a solid aluminosilicate or of a gel obtained by the reaction of sodium hydroxide, alumina hydrate and sodium silicate.
